Adaptive reuse involves updating old structures for new purposes while preserving elements of their original essence. This approach not only respects the architectural heritage of a building but also addresses environmental concerns by reducing waste and utilizing existing resources effectively. The idea is to blend the past with the present, creating spaces that are functional for modern use while retaining the charm of their earlier form.

One of the most compelling benefits of adaptive reuse is the potential for sustainability. Constructing new buildings from scratch is resource-intensive. Adaptive reuse reduces the carbon footprint by minimizing demolition and construction waste. Embarking on an adaptive reuse project involves several stages, each requiring careful planning and execution. The process begins with a thorough assessment of the existing structure to understand its potential and limitations. This includes a detailed examination of the building's architectural features, structural integrity, and spatial dynamics. Adaptive reuse projects can also be economically advantageous. By preserving an existing structure, clients can often save on the costs associated with new construction, particularly in high-density areas where land prices are prohibitive. In addition, these projects can bolster community pride and contribute to the economic revitalization of neighborhoods by attracting businesses and residents to previously neglected areas.
